I had a delicious Grapefruit IPA. I met the owner last night and he explained that the batches of IPA are from a Vanguard series of IPA blends. They create a series of four or five blends from one batch. I loved this craft beer. It was crisp and refreshing and not too bitter. I love hoppy IPAs, but was in more of a mellow mood last night and this hit the spot. I would definitely get it again. They are located in downtown Vista which is a very hip town these days. There is talk in town that Vista is an emerging spot that is developing a character similar to that of North Park. If you cruise the streets you will definitely notice an artsy flair. I love it and since this girl grew up in Vista I have a true love for these downtown streets. The hours are a little earlier than a standard bar, but it suits the vibe of the venue which is not about getting out for live music or dancing. The vibe there is very unique and more of a cerebral environment where people are usually talking and discussing craft beer and science and how the two relate to one another. After speaking to the owner last night, I learned that they have lectures on topics such as Microbiology and Astrophysics, which is quite impressive. They had their grand opening in March of this year. In my opinion, if you go to this brewery you will most definitely leave happy and wanting to return. The brewery is extremely eclectic while also offering high quality craft beer. The head brewer, James Petty, is a former Karl Strauss brewer. I love Growlers. Grab one on the go... Yes please!
